Hand Washing Method
Keeping your football gloves clean is essential for maintaining their grip and longevity. The hand washing method is one of the best ways to clean your gloves without damaging them. Below is a detailed guide to help you through the process.
Step-by-step Guide
Follow these steps to hand wash your football gloves:
- Fill a basin with lukewarm water. Add a small amount of mild detergent.
- Submerge the gloves in the water. Gently rub the fabric together to remove dirt and grime.
- Pay special attention to the palm area. This area tends to get the most dirty.
- Rinse the gloves thoroughly with clean water. Ensure all soap is removed.
- Squeeze out excess water. Do this gently to avoid damaging the gloves.
Drying Instructions
Properly drying your football gloves is crucial to maintain their shape and effectiveness. Here are the drying instructions:
- Do not wring the gloves. This can deform them.
- Pat them dry with a towel. Remove as much moisture as possible.
- Air dry the gloves. Lay them flat in a well-ventilated area.
- Avoid direct sunlight. This can cause the gloves to become stiff.
- Do not use a dryer. The heat can damage the materials.

Machine Washing Method
Keeping your football gloves clean is essential for maintaining their grip and extending their lifespan. One effective way to clean them is by using a washing machine. This method is convenient and ensures a thorough clean. Follow these simple steps to machine wash your football gloves properly.
Suitable Gloves
Not all football gloves are suitable for machine washing. Check the care label inside your gloves first. Gloves made from synthetic materials, such as polyester and nylon, can typically be machine washed. Leather gloves or those with delicate embellishments should be washed by hand.
Washing Instructions
- Pre-Treatment: Before placing your gloves in the washing machine, pre-treat any visible stains. Use a mild detergent or stain remover. Gently rub the cleaner into the stains with a soft brush or cloth.
- Use a Mesh Bag: Place your gloves in a mesh laundry bag. This helps to protect them from getting damaged during the wash cycle.
- Choose the Right Settings: Set your washing machine to a gentle cycle. Use cold water to prevent shrinking and color fading.
- Select a Mild Detergent: Avoid using bleach or fabric softeners. These can damage the material and reduce the gloves’ effectiveness.
- Drying: After washing, remove the gloves from the mesh bag. Allow them to air dry. Avoid using a dryer, as the heat can cause the gloves to shrink or lose their shape. Lay them flat on a clean towel in a well-ventilated area.

Removing Stubborn Stains
Football gloves can get dirty quickly. They are exposed to grass, mud, and sweat. Removing stubborn stains can be challenging. Regular cleaning may not be enough. You need special techniques and safe cleaning agents to keep your gloves looking new.
Stain Removal Techniques
Different stains require different techniques. Here are some effective methods:
- Grass Stains: Mix a small amount of vinegar with water. Dip a cloth in the solution and rub the stain gently.
- Mud Stains: Let the mud dry first. Brush off the dried mud. Use a soapy water solution to clean the remaining stain.
- Blood Stains: Use hydrogen peroxide. Dab it on the stain with a cotton ball. Rinse with cold water.
Use these methods carefully. They help maintain the material of the gloves.
Safe Cleaning Agents
Using the right cleaning agents is crucial. Some chemicals can damage your gloves. Here are safe options:
Cleaning Agent | Usage Instructions |
---|---|
Vinegar | Mix with water. Use for grass and sweat stains. |
Hydrogen Peroxide | Apply directly. Use for blood stains. |
Dish Soap | Mix with warm water. Use for general cleaning. |
Avoid using bleach. It can weaken the fabric. Also, avoid harsh detergents. They can cause discoloration.

Drying And Storage
Proper drying and storage of football gloves ensure they stay in good condition. This helps them perform well during each game. Here’s how you can do it right.
Air Drying Tips
After cleaning your football gloves, air drying is the best method. Avoid using a dryer. The heat can damage the gloves’ material. Lay the gloves flat on a clean, dry towel. This helps absorb extra water. Turn the gloves inside out. This allows the inner part to dry fully. Place them in a well-ventilated area. Good air flow speeds up drying and prevents bad odors. Do not place them in direct sunlight. This can cause fading and weaken the fabric.
Proper Storage
Once your gloves are dry, store them properly. This keeps them in top shape for your next game. Use a breathable bag for storage. This allows air to circulate and prevents moisture buildup. Avoid plastic bags. They trap moisture, which can cause mold. Store your gloves in a cool, dry place. Heat and humidity can damage them. Do not store them near heavy objects. This prevents any deforming or unnecessary pressure on the gloves. Proper storage ensures your gloves are ready for use and last longer.
